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
51 013 51 719
76605095193 38250
76605095193 38250
2079027463 807013 48
All about undefined
Interested in learning more?
76605095193 38250
2079027463 807013 48
See more
65608473998 8417680 669242603
379 82135 279408447 75199
See more
96 712156206 30
063 942200 103 10587
See more